Just as they lose Sen. Arlen Specter (D-Pa.), Republicans are getting a few breaks that could sustain them through the 2010 cycle.

- Rep. Mark Kirk (R-Ill.), one of the last Republican stars in suburban Chicago, is considering running for President Obama’s old Senate seat, currently occupied by Sen. Roland Burris (D-Ill.), who has reached an almost comic level of political weakness.

- Trey Grayson, Kentucky’s Republican state treasurer, might have the go-ahead to replace Sen. Jim Bunning (R-Ky.) if the enfeebled Bunning retires next year.
